在数字化时代,Web前端技术作为构建网站和应用程序的关键,其重要性不言而喻。掌握最新的Web前端技术不仅能够让你在职业发展中脱颖而出,还能让你的网页开发工作变得更加高效和愉快。以下是一些帮助你轻松提升网页开发效率的最新Web前端技术。
一、现代前端框架与库
1. React
React是由Facebook开发的一个用于构建用户界面的JavaScript库。它以其组件化和声明式的编程范式,极大地提高了开发效率。使用React,你可以通过JSX编写更简洁的代码,同时得益于其强大的生态系统,可以轻松地与其他库和框架结合使用。
示例代码:
import React from 'react';
function Welcome(props) {
return <h1>Hello, {props.name}</h1>;
}
const element = <Welcome name="Alice" />;
ReactDOM.render(element, document.getElementById('root'));
2. Vue.js
Vue.js是一个渐进式JavaScript框架,它允许开发者用简洁的API进行界面和数据绑定。Vue.js的设计易于上手,同时也提供了丰富的功能,适用于构建复杂的单页应用程序。
示例代码:
<div id="app">
<p>{{ message }}</p>
</div>
<script src="https://cdn.jsdelivr.net/npm/vue@2.6.14/dist/vue.js"></script>
<script>
new Vue({
el: '#app',
data: {
message: 'Hello Vue!'
}
})
</script>
3. Angular
Angular是一个由Google维护的现代化前端框架,它提供了一个完整的解决方案来构建大型应用程序。Angular使用TypeScript编写,提供了双向数据绑定、依赖注入等特性。
示例代码:
import { Component } from '@angular/core';
@Component({
selector: 'app-root',
template: `<h1>Welcome to Angular</h1>`
})
export class AppComponent {}
二、响应式设计
随着移动设备的普及,响应式设计变得越来越重要。通过使用CSS框架如Bootstrap或Foundation,你可以轻松地创建适应不同屏幕尺寸的网页。
示例代码:
<link href="https://stackpath.bootstrapcdn.com/bootstrap/4.5.2/css/bootstrap.min.css" rel="stylesheet">
<div class="container">
<h1>Hello, Bootstrap!</h1>
</div>
三、模块化与组件化
将你的代码拆分成小的、可复用的模块或组件,有助于提高代码的可维护性和重用性。Webpack等模块打包工具可以帮助你管理这些模块。
示例代码:
// 使用Webpack进行模块化
module.exports = {
entry: './src/index.js',
output: {
filename: 'bundle.js'
}
};
四、前端性能优化
性能优化是提高网页开发效率的关键。通过使用性能分析工具、懒加载技术、代码分割等方法,你可以显著提高应用的加载速度。
示例代码:
<!-- 使用懒加载加载图片 -->
<img src="image.jpg" loading="lazy">
五、总结
掌握最新的Web前端技术,能够让你在网页开发的道路上更加得心应手。通过不断学习和实践,你将能够创作出既美观又高效的网页和应用。记住,技术不断进步,保持好奇心和学习热情是提升自己不可或缺的一部分。
